Output 3950cf27877370880d11ca6df138bdd1eccb5b559a8e6c2f65e80b69180949d7:0

value
4207380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7706143e362a04b215d2840314cb5e9d780073ab OP_EQUAL
address
3CYMckdYXRnbyb1KGdL8JxzePuKbY3Y6m7
transaction
3950cf27877370880d11ca6df138bdd1eccb5b559a8e6c2f65e80b69180949d7
confirmations
506619
spent
true